    16, AYLETT ROAD, ISLEWORTH, TW7 6NP

    This terraced freehold property on Aylett Road last sold in October 2018 for £690,000. Based on price growth in the TW7 district since then, its estimated current value is £641,601 — placing it in the 88th percentile nationally and the 70th percentile within TW7. The property covers 120 m² (1,292 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£5,347 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— TW7

    TW7 covers Isleworth and the surrounding areas in west London, positioned between the Thames and the M4 corridor. The district is characterised by a mix of suburban residential neighbourhoods with good transport links and proximity to London's wider amenities.
